admin 管理员组文章数量: 1184232
2024年3月25日发(作者:uuid是什么意思中文)
C语言程序设计实例教程课程设计
一、引言
C语言是一门十分受欢迎的计算机编程语言,其流行程度源于其简单性、可移
植性和高效性等因素。C语言的广泛使用范围包括嵌入式系统设计、操作系统编写、
游戏开发以及各种应用程序的开发等。因此,学习C语言程序设计对于计算机科学
专业的学生来说至关重要。
本文档为C语言程序设计实例教程课程设计,旨在帮助学生更好地理解和掌握
C语言的程序设计方法。该课程设计将包括实例代码和详细的代码解释,通过这些
实例,学生将学习到C语言的基本语法、程序结构、函数和指针等重要知识点,同
时还能够提高自己的编程能力。
二、课程设计目标
本课程设计以学习C语言的基本程序设计方法为核心,旨在实现以下目标:
1. 理解C语言的基本语法,包括变量类型、运算符、数据类型等;
2. 掌握C语言的程序结构,包括顺序结构、选择结构和循环结构等;
3. 熟悉C语言的函数和指针,能够编写复杂的程序;
4. 建立编程思维,提高编程能力;
5. 培养学生的团队合作意识。
三、教学内容
3.1 C语言基础
1. C语言简介
2. C语言程序的基本结构
3. C语言中的变量和运算符
1
4. C语言中的数据类型
5. C语言中的控制语句
6. C语言中的函数
3.2 C语言程序设计实例
1. 实例1:计算数组中元素的平均值
2. 实例2:冒泡排序
3. 实例3:字符串反转
4. 实例4:判断一个数是否为素数
5. 实例5:文件操作
6. 实例6:链表数据结构
四、教学方法
本课程设计采用讲解思路+实例案例的教学方法,以实现学生的基础和编程能
力的提升。具体方法如下:
1. 首先,老师将讲解课程内容的思路,并简单介绍应用场景;
2. 其次,老师将通过讲解实例案例的方式,详细阐述程序设计的各个细
节,缺陷及处理方法;
3. 学生可以根据案例代码自行练习,以锻炼自己的编程能力;
4. 学生可以结合自己的理解,对老师的代码进行添加、修改和注释,以
提升自己的编程水平;
5. 学生还可以通过团队合作的方式来完成课程设计,以培养团队协作能
力。
五、教学评价
本课程设计将根据以下方法进行评价:
2
1. 基于实例作业的评价方式,用于考核学生对于课程内容的理解和掌握
程度;
2. 通过课堂练习和编程作业的评价方式,考核学生的实践能力和编程水
平;
3. 通过学生团队合作的评价方式,考核学生的团队协作能力;
4. 进行期末考试,考核学生的知识掌握程度。
六、总结
C语言是一门非常重要的编程语言,学习C语言程序设计对于计算机科学专业
的学生来说至关重要。本课程设计以实例教学为主,通过讲解实例来帮助学生更好
地掌握C语言程序设计的方法和技巧。该课程设计旨在帮助学生理解C语言基础语
法、程序结构、函数和指针等重要知识点,同时也能够提高学生的编程能力和团队
协作能力。
3
版权声明:本文标题:C语言程序设计实例教程课程设计 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.roclinux.cn/p/1711375822a591037.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论